๐ŸŽค Speech: Practical use-cases of encrypted satellite communication

In my 30-minute presentation, Stefano will discuss two key use-cases of encrypted digital satellite communication that his company has worked on.

The first use-case involves a project with the European Space Agency (ESA) last year. We remotely reprogrammed the OPS-SAT's onboard FPGA with our custom cores, adding a Hardware Security Module (HSM) and a RISC-V processor. We then developed an application that captured a satellite image, processed it on the RISC-V, encrypted it on the HSM, and sent it to our ground office. There, we decrypted the image using the appropriate key and displayed it, ensuring secure data transmission.

The second use-case is an ongoing project to create an encrypted satellite communication link. This involves integrating our HSM/FPGA with an Iridium modem using the Short Burst Data (SBD) service. This setup enables us to send end-to-end hardware-encrypted messages worldwide, ensuring secure and reliable communication.

These examples demonstrate our work in enhancing secure satellite communications through advanced encryption and processing technologies.

๐ŸŽค Speech: Obstacles of migration to post-quantum cryptography

With the rising development of quantum technologies there is an urgent need to secure existing IT infrastructure against quantum threats. Introducing post-quantum cryptography to present systems could protect them against future quantum computer attacks. Still, post-quantum migration is a challenging process which requires systematic planning and years of execution. In this talk, I will share what are the main migration obstacles in example of Estonian e-services.
